Chiropractor Hourly Pay in Provo, UT: $26.29 (2026)
Quick Answer:Hourly pay for a chiropractor working in Provo, UT runs $26.29 at the median for 2026 — annualizing to $54,674 at a standard 2,080-hour year. Figures projected from BLS OEWS 2025 (SOC 29-1011). Weighted against Provo's regional price level (BEA RPP 98.2, 2% below national), each hour of work buys what $26.76 nationally would. A 24-hour part-time schedule grosses $32,808 per year.

In Provo, the chiropractor hourly pay is projected to be $26.29 in 2026, significantly lower than the national hourly median of $38.95. This disparity means that those working part-time, such as chiropractors who practice three days a week, may find themselves earning less than they would in larger markets. Per-diem opportunities in various settings—like integrated medical clinics or sports medicine training rooms—are common and appeal to those seeking flexibility. In Provo, hourly rates range from $14.45 for entry-level practitioners to $48.71 for the highest earners, offering a broad compensation spectrum that varies with experience and specialty. This information is based on 2025 BLS OEWS data, projected to 2026.
Chiropractor Hourly Wage Breakdown
| Percentile | Hourly Rate | Per 8hr Shift |
|---|---|---|
| Entry Level (P10) | $14.45 | $115.63 |
| Lower Range (P25) | $18.47 | $147.79 |
| Median (P50) | $26.29 | $210.31 |
| Upper Range (P75) | $38.02 | $304.17 |
| Top Earners (P90) | $48.71 | $389.68 |

Hourly Rate Trajectory for Chiropractors in Provo (2019–2027)
2019–2025: actual BLS OEWS data for this metro area. 2026+: CAGR 2.29% projection.
| Year | Hourly Rate | Status |
|---|---|---|
| 2019 | $22.84/hr | Actual |
| 2020 | $23.35/hr | Actual |
| 2021 | $22.03/hr | Actual |
| 2022 | $31.10/hr | Actual |
| 2023 | $39.27/hr | Actual |
| 2024 | $34.61/hr | Actual |
| 2025 | $25.70/hr | Actual |
| 2026(current) | $26.29/hr | Estimated |
| 2027 | $26.89/hr | Projected |
Based on 7 years of BLS OEWS metropolitan area data, the median hourly rate for chiropractors in Provo grew 12.5% from $22.84/hr (2019) to $25.70/hr (2025). At a 2.29% projected growth rate, hourly pay is expected to reach $26.89/hr by 2027. Part-time and per-diem chiropractors can use this multi-year trend to benchmark future contract negotiations.

Working as an Hourly Chiropractor in Provo
For chiropractors considering part-time work in Provo, a schedule of three days a week (approximately 24 hours) could yield around $31,271 annually. In contrast, full-time practitioners would see considerably higher earnings. Per-diem and locum roles are appealing alternatives, with daily pay that can reach anywhere from $300 to $1,000, depending on the setting and responsibilities, such as covering sporting events. Within Provo, hourly rates can differ significantly based on the employer: solo practices, multi-doctor clinics, VA outpatient facilities, and franchise chains like The Joint Chiropractic may offer varied compensation, reflecting their operational models. Some chiropractors choose positions with lower hourly pay that include benefits like health insurance, while others may accept higher pay for fewer perks. Negotiating an hourly rate often benefits from understanding the financial context of local practices and being prepared to articulate the value one brings to their potential employer.
